The first visit was quite interesting, with a good guide, about an hour drive the route, where you can see the different stages of the Moche Empire, the different levels Conclude forming the pyramid, which is not itself a pyramid if not the result of stacking levels over time. You can also see very well preserved polychrome paints, paint most stands out is the face of the god Ay-Apaet or Cutthroat that was changing the look of your face and body travez generations. Only visit the Huaca of the Moon and the Sun
not research or open to the public and is very degraded, at first glance is just a mountain of mud brick, mud and sand. Chan Chan
